Description: As a failing journalist cares for his alcoholic grandfather remnants of the elderly man's long - buried stories resurface and drive him to an obsessional search for truth. The land of men is an untouched one. It is the companionship of quiet. It is so many darkened boats heading their own way in the night. Leeds 2017. Disaffected journalist Fred Whitby and his mother visit Grandad Norman following the death of his callous second wife Brenda. Norman has relapsed into alcoholism. Brenda's daughter and her husband have invaded the house. Whilst writing a diary in attempt to revive his creativity Fred finds himself cast adrift in his family history trying frantically to piece together the fragmented memories half - truths secrets and mythologies that lie therein. Disappearances. Post - war protection rackets. An IR a bomb plot. Romantic rivalries. The kidnap of a traitorous miner. As spectres of the past meet with the looming presence of a post - truth future Fred must navigate the illogical and unprovable stories of his grandfather and come to terms with the absence of irrecoverable voices in his quest for whatever truth and meaning remains.
